| Advice Point | Explanation |
|---|---|
| Take on an empty stomach | Food, especially high-fat, may delay absorption |
| Do not combine with nitrates | Can cause severe hypotension |
| Avoid alcohol consumption | Can impair effectiveness and cause side effects |
| Follow prescribed dosage | To minimize side effects and interactions |

- Side effects can include headache, flushing, or stomach upset.
- Serious side effects are rare but require immediate medical attention.
- Vardenafil may cause changes in color vision.
- Use caution if using other medication for blood pressure.
